Described is a simple, newly devised structure for a high-pressure sensor, the pressure detection part of which is filled with oil. A new approach to preventing oil leakage enables resin to be used instead of the metal and glass required in conventional designs. The sensor has the ability to withstand pressures as high as 38 MPa.
